Push to put brakes on Market Street

BALRANALD Council is aiming to slash the speed limit on busy Market Street by 10km/h by the end of June. The council is working with Transport New South Wales to implement a high pedestrian access area on the street to make it safer for pedestrians, reducing it from 50km/h to 40km/h.
